摘要: 目的:对现行纸片扩散法(K-B法)检测天然抗菌成分存在显著误差的原因进行分析,提出改进方法。方法:采用氯化三苯四氮唑(TTC)对指示菌显色、分析天然产物乙醇浸膏中抗菌成分的极性、样品在平板培养前适当扩散等方法,对K-B法检测天然抗菌成分存在显著误差的原因进行了研究。结果:天然产物中存在中极性、弱极性甚至非极性抗菌成分,在培养基中扩散较慢,现行K-B法以透明抑菌圈为判读抗菌活性依据,会低估样品抗菌活性,甚至出现假阴性结果,造成漏筛。以不能被TTC显色的指示菌范围和透明抑菌圈之和来判读天然产物抗菌活性,提高了K-B法检测天然抗菌成分的准确性和可靠性。结论:现行K-B法不能直接应用于由有机溶剂提取的天然抗菌成分的活性检测,TTC显色K-B法可有效消除由样品扩散速度较慢引起的显著误差。

Abstract: Objective:To analyze significant error’s reasons of current K-B method for detecting antimicrobic activity of natural product, and introduce modified method. Method:The reasons for significant error were studied by adopting TTC chromogenic method, analyzing alcohol extract of natural antimicrobic component’s polarity and making sample appropriate diffusion before plate cultivated. Result:There were many semipolar, low-polar and nonpolar antimicrobic components in natural products, they diffused slowly in medium, it was possible for false negative and leaked screening by inhibition zone size judging only, but TTC method was better precise and reliable with the sum of indicator size without dyed by TTC and inhibition zone size. Conclusion:It wasn’s applied for current K-B method to detect antibacterial activity of organic solvent extracts until it was improved with TTC chromogenic method.
